29 CFR 1926.1053(b)(4):     Ladders were not used only for the purpose for which they were designed.    On or about 8/23/2018, Samuelson Exteriors was installing siding on a residence located on lot 52 Carolyn Circle in Wright City, MO.  Two workers were installing siding while working from scaffolding which consisted of ladder jack scaffolding and a six foot portable ladder.  The scaffolding was constructed with ladder jacks positioned on the outsides and a portable ladder in the center to support two scaffold planks.  The portable ladder was not used for purpose for which it was designed.

29 CFR 1926.451(g)(1)(i):    Each employee on a boatswains' chair, catenary scaffold, float scaffold, needle beam scaffold, or ladder jack scaffold was not protected by a personal fall arrest system.    On or about 8/23/2018, Samuelson Exteriors was installing siding on a residence located on lot 52 Carolyn Circle in Wright City, MO.  Two workers were on ladder jack scaffolding, which was approximately eleven feet above the ground.  They were not protected by a personal fall arrest systems.     Samuelson Exteriors was previously cited for a violation of this occupational safety and health standard or its equivalent standard 29 CFR 1926.451(g)(1)(i), which was contained in OSHA inspection number 1236732, citation number 1, item number 3, issued on 6/08/2017, and was affirmed as a final order on 6/28/2017, with respect to a workplace located at 108 Eagle Estates Drive in Lake St. Louis, MO.

29 CFR 1926.452(k)(4):    Ladders used to support ladder jacks were not placed, fastened, or equipped with devices to prevent slipping.    On or about 8/23/2018, Samuelson Exteriors was installing siding on a residence located on lot 52 Carolyn Circle in Wright City, MO.  Two workers were on ladder jack scaffolding, which was approximately eleven feet above the ground.  The ladders used to support the platforms were not fastened or equipped with devices to prevent slipping.      Samuelson Exteriors was previously cited for a violation of this occupational safety and health standard or its equivalent standard 29 CFR 1926.452(k)(4), which was contained in OSHA inspection number 1236732, citation number 1, item number 4, issued on 6/08/2017, and was affirmed as a final order on 6/28/2017, with respect to a workplace located at 108 Eagle Estates Drive in Lake St. Louis, MO.

29 CFR 1926.452(k)(5):     Scaffold platforms were bridged from one to another.    On or about 8/23/2018, Samuelson Exteriors was installing siding on a residence located on lot 52 Carolyn Circle in Wright City, MO.  Two workers were working from ladder jack scaffolding on the side of the house approximately eleven feet above the ground.  The ladder jack scaffolding consisted of three ladders and two platforms.  The platforms were bridged together on the center ladder.    Samuelson Exteriors was previously cited for a violation of this occupational safety and health standard or its equivalent standard 29 CFR 1926.452(k)(5), which was contained in OSHA inspection number 1236732, citation number 1, item number 5, issued on 6/08/2017, and was affirmed as a final order on 6/28/2017, with respect to a workplace located at 108 Eagle Estates Drive in Lake St. Louis, MO.
